INTRODUCTION TO DEAN SMITH & GRACE
DEAN SMITH & GRACE has been manufacturing lathes at the Keighley factory in England continuously since 1870. In 1973 the company was purchased by the Monarch Machine Tool Company of Sidney, Ohio. Monarch DSG manufactured lathes and machining centers for Monarch under both the Monarch and DSG names until 1996. DEAN SMITH & GRACE is currently owned and managed by Mr. Nigel Grainger. DEAN SMITH & GRACE manufactures manual and CNC lathes up to the 5000 series, which is the 50”+ range. Their “pipe” machines (big bore) are recognized as being among the best and most reliable ever produced. Live tooling and other special features are available upon request.
1—LATEST FLAT BED DESIGNS
This latest range of machine tools was designed for ROLLS ROYCE , Derby. The machines were specifically designed for rigidity, accuracy, longevity and chip control. On a normal flat bed lathe the chips fall between the ribs of the castings. On mass production this can cause a problem if the operator is not diligent.
DESIGN ADVANTAGES
A--With the latest design the rear discharge chip chutes have been designed into the bed casting along the full length ensuring chips fall away freely into a slat type conveyor.
B—The width across the bed ways has been increased to increase rigidity and also to facilitate larger swings up to 60”.
C—Larger spindle bores can be accommodated due to the reduction in gear trains. Therefore we can easily accommodate from 10” to 21” spindle bores using the same bed configuration and without weakening the structure.
D—The ergonomics of the machine have been greatly improved. The operator has a much clearer view of the workpiece component due to the compact saddle design.
E—Feed rates and speeds have been increased due to the digital technology utilised in this range.
DESIGN
The new 21” hollow spindle lathe is a variant on a machine that DSG is currently making for a company based in Rotherham , UK. The only differences are that their machine has a 15” spindle bore and is 5 m between centres. As a consequence this machine proposal is a proven design with installations in excess of 50 in the UK alone.
MANUFACTURE
The entire machine is manufactured in the DSG Keighley factory that has been the DSG home since 1870 , utilizing DSG’s inherent skills on standard machines.
The latest digital technology would be incorporated with the FANUC 18i CNC control. |
